Hank McKee receives FIS Journalist Award Longtime journalist Hank McKee (Waterbury, VT) received the FIS Journalist Award last weekend at the Audi FIS Ski World Cup in Beaver Creek. McKee, who has covered the sport for nearly three decades with Ski Racing magazine, was recognized at a gathering of U.S. Ski Team alumni. The FIS Journalist Award is presented by FIS for career contributions to the sport on a worldwide basis. Selections are made by National Ski Associations on behalf of FIS. "As a sport, we are blessed to have journalists like Hank who put a personal passion into their coverage of our sport," said Tom Kelly, Chairman of the FIS PR and Mass Media Committee. "One of Hank's hallmarks has been his personal connection to athletes over many years. So it was very fitting that he was honored in front of so many great past stars of our sport." "This award is like the Oscar for what I do," said McKee. "I can't tell you how much I appreciate this. My dad was a newspaper editor and introduced me to writing. He taught me about the sheer joy of writing, and writing well, which is its own joy much like skiing. And he also taught me about excellence." McKee's career has been spent writing stories about athletes, with nearly 100 athletes, coaches and other team officials from the past gathered in the room. Through that time he has also become the lexicon of the sport, collecting and databasing statistics covering every facet of ski racing. If you need a factoid, Hank will be the one who has it.
